These Brown Butter Cadbury Mini Egg Cookies are rich, chewy, and filled with chocolate chips and Cadbury eggs. A perfect treat for any occasion!
Ingredients
Scale
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 1/4 cup granulated sugar
- 1 large egg
- 1 tablespoon vanilla extract
- 1 & 1/4 cups all-purpose flour
- 1/2 teaspoon baking soda
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/2 cup mini chocolate chips
- 3/4 cup chopped cadbury mini eggs
Instructions
- Preheat your oven to 325F and line baking sheets with parchment paper.
- Melt the butter in a medium saucepan over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until it turns golden brown and has a nutty aroma. Remove from heat and let it cool to room temperature.
- Add brown sugar and granulated sugar to the brown butter and whisk until combined. Incorporate the egg and vanilla extract, whisking until smooth.
- In another bowl, whisk together the flour, baking soda, and salt, then mix these dry ingredients into the wet ingredients until just combined.
- Gently fold in the mini chocolate chips and chopped Cadbury mini eggs.
- Using a large cookie scoop or spoon, drop rounded balls of dough onto the prepared baking sheets.
- Bake for 13 minutes or until the edges are set and the centers are slightly soft.
- Let cool on the baking sheets for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
Notes
For a chewier cookie, do not overmix the dough once the dry ingredients are combined.
You can substitute the Cadbury mini eggs with other chocolate candies according to your preference.
